A BILL ENTITLED
AN ORDINANCE concerning
title
Planned Unit Development - Amendment 1 - Montgomery Park Business Center
FOR the purpose of approving certain amendments to the Development Plan of the Montgomery Park Business Center Planned Unit Development.
body
BY authority of
Article - Zoning
Title 9, Subtitles 1 and 5
Baltimore City Revised Code
(Edition 2000)
Recitals
By Ordinance 02-300, the Mayor and City Council (i) approved the application of Washington-Monroe, LLC, to have certain property located at 1735, 1769, 1800, 1801, 1900, and 2000-2100 Washington Boulevard, consisting of 57.512 acres, more or less, designated as an Industrial Planned Unit Development and (ii) approved the Development Plan submitted by the applicant.
Washington-Monroe, LLC, wishes to amend the Development Plan, as previously approved by the Mayor and City Council, to modify a sign regulation provision to allow an additional rooftop tenant identification sign and to modify the square footage requirement that must be occupied by those tenants with rooftop identification signs within the Planned Unit Development.
